About

Natasha Gous is a scholar working on Infectious Diseases, Epidemiology and Virology. According to data from OpenAlex, Natasha Gous has authored 25 papers receiving a total of 560 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 23 papers in Infectious Diseases, 14 papers in Epidemiology and 8 papers in Virology. Recurrent topics in Natasha Gous’s work include HIV/AIDS Research and Interventions (12 papers), Tuberculosis Research and Epidemiology (10 papers) and HIV Research and Treatment (8 papers). Natasha Gous is often cited by papers focused on HIV/AIDS Research and Interventions (12 papers), Tuberculosis Research and Epidemiology (10 papers) and HIV Research and Treatment (8 papers). Natasha Gous collaborates with scholars based in South Africa, United States and United Kingdom. Natasha Gous's co-authors include Wendy Stevens, Lesley Scott, François Venter, Kerrigan McCarthy, Annelies Van Rie, Ian Sanne, Nathan Ford, Leigh Berrie, Keertan Dheda and J Potgieter and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Journal of Clinical Microbiology and PLoS Medicine.
